HOW TO USE
  1. Before using, drain all liquid from the hose.
  2. The end of tube must be lower than pump before siphoning will start.
  3. Submerge pump into liquid that is to be siphoned.
  4. Move pump vigorously in an up and down motion.
  5. It is important the pump remain in the liquid at all times to start the siphoning.
  6. Once the flow starts, stop moving or shaking the pump as gravity will maintain the flow of the liquid. Once siphoning starts, keep the pump submerged in liquid.
  7. To stop siphoning, remove the pump from the liquid.
  8. Drain all liquid from the hose and clean thoroughly.
  9. Store in a cool, dry place.
